Energy Recovery in Existing Infrastructures

Multipurpose schemes, which lead to energy recoveryin existing infrastructures thanks to hydropower plants,are one of the rare issues that may respect both the“Renewable Electricity Directive” and the “WaterFramework Directive”. In addition, it can offer a solutionto many potential issues discussed on water policy whenit comes to sustainable management of the resourcein sectors like agriculture, wastewater treatment ordrinking water supply.The present brochure aims at giving an overview of these schemes and presenting a collection of examples, toany interested entities, as small and large hydropowermarket, local, regional and national government bodies,water utilities, irrigation associations, engineeringoffices.
